I've just tried the reformulated L'interdit and sadly, it is nothing like the original. That fantastic rush of spice and flowers has gone. Audrey would turn in her grave. Do not buy this new one, vote with your wallet. Bring out a new perfume by all means but give it a new name. The manufacturers have risked losing loyal fans just to gain a few sales in the fickle younger market by turning this classic into a bland, just-like-everything-else product. If enough fans complain, they may bring back the original. In the 80's Lanvin reformulated Arpege with a lighter younger scent in cheap packaging and for a cheaper price (someone gave me a bottle). It was nice, but nothing special. It must have been a sales flop because happily they returned to the original formula with the original beautiful bottle by Lalique. So, please put your complaints in writing to Givenchy and we might get our original L'interdit back. (Lucky I have an unopened bottle, I think I'll hang onto it just in case).
